同欣数字化落地
  • 首页
  • 解决方案
  • 关于我们
  • 标杆案例
  • 博客
  • 商店
  • 课程
  • ​ 0
  •  13168668568
  • 登录
  • 联系我们
同欣数字化落地
  • ​ 0
    • 首页
    • 解决方案
    • 关于我们
    • 标杆案例
    • 博客
    • 商店
    • 课程
  •  13168668568
  • 登录
  • 联系我们
  • 博客:
  • 全部
  • odoo专题
  • python
  • MES
  • AI/BI
  • 实施方法论
  • 工具相关
  • odoo官方视频
  • 测试相关
  • 其他
  • ERPNext专题
  • ​
  • 嵌入式开发
  • odoo服务端开发
博文
  • 全部
  • odoo专题
  • python
  • MES
  • AI/BI
  • 实施方法论
  • 工具相关
  • odoo官方视频
  • 测试相关
  • 其他
  • ERPNext专题
  • ​
  • 嵌入式开发
  • odoo服务端开发
余润
odoo模块开发
odoo脚手架 odoo规范 odoo结构 模型(model) 字段(fields) 方法 注解 视图(view) 动作视图(action) 列表视图(tree) 表单视图(form) 搜索视图(search) 报表视图(report) 看板视图(kanban) 菜单(menuitem) 小部件(widget) 小部件开发 向导(wizard) 第一个模块 视图开发 tree视图 Seach视图 ...
2024年6月25日
0 1076
odoo 模块安装深入研究
廖宋林
odoo 模块安装深入研究
1. 模块安装 一、创建新模块 在Odoo的“addons”(存放模块的目录)目录下或者自定义创建一个新的目录来存放你的模块文件。 使用Odoo提供的odoo-bin scaffold命令来快速生成一个模块模板结构。 二、模块声明 在模块的__manifest__.py文件中进行模块声明,包括模块名、版本、描述、依赖等信息。 `'name'`: 模块的名称,这里是 "module_new"。 `'...
2024年6月25日
0 634
odoo启动源码注释
廖宋林
odoo启动源码注释
一.启动文件 odoo-bin.py #!/usr/bin/env python3 # 这一行是一个shebang(用于指定脚本的解释器),它告诉操作系统用哪个解释器来执行这个脚本。 # 在这里,它指定使用/usr/bin/env下的python3解释器。 # 这样做的好处是,无论python3安装在哪个位置,这个脚本都可以找到并运行它。 __import__('os').environ['TZ'...
2024年6月25日
0 579
余润
odoo模块分析
如何快速分析odoo模块,我们可以从四个方面迅速进入。 文档 用户组 模型 菜单 文档 了解一个模块最快的方式就是看模块的文档,但是由于文档一般是由开发人员写的,所以文档一般不会太完整解释模块,这个时候就要从源码下手。 用户组 用户组是模块作者希望什么样的角色去使用他写的模块,一般在security/***.xml中。 模型 如果用户组不能很明显的看出用途,我们还可以通过查看在security/*...
2024年6月25日
0 604
赵世杰
odoo中的补货规则
odoo中的补货规则 在 Odoo 17 ERP 中,补货规则(Reordering Rules)是一个有效的库存补充工具。企业可以最大限度地减少缺货,并优化库存周转。补充产品以保持适当库存水平的过程被称为补货。补货规则被认为是企业达到更高水平的关键因素之一。 设置补货规则 1.选择产品 要在Odoo 17中设置补货规则,请依次进入库存 -> 产品 -> 产品。 2.选择一个可存储的产品来配置补货...
2024年6月23日
0 625
余润
odoo开发规范
命名规范 所有模型用tx开头:tx业务,如tx_study 文件名 models/<main_model>.py views/<main_model>_views.xml views/<main_model>_menu.xml views/<main_model>_templates.xml wizard/<main_transient>.py wizard/<main_transient>_vi...
2024年6月20日
0 643
余润
odoo性能优化思路
odoo在大型企业遇到的挑战 性能问题 性能问题主要是架构问题和二次开发的代码质量问题,尤其是在二次开发者水平尤为明显。 横向可扩展性 Odoo开源版本没有提供分布式集群部署。 大量依赖单块磁盘能力,很多东西都放在硬盘和内存中。 为了方便开发,做了很多便于开发部署,但不太适用生产环境的功能。 主要体现在有预编译器,当CSS文件改动时,odoo自动生成代码。当在分布式集群部署时会严重影响性能。 业务...
2024年6月15日
0 670
余润
生产环境安装odoo
odoo可以在多平台运行,但是在生产环境下官方不建议在Windows平台部署。在Windows下可能不能很好的支持一服务多worker的形式,更推荐在Linux下部署。 常见的Linux如Ubuntu、Debian等Debian系或Redhat系都能执行官网的包安装。 地址:Download | Odoo 业务架构 主要有三种架构: 独立服务器部署 - All in one. 应用数据库分离 - ...
2024年6月14日
0 654
郭昊杰
odoo开发环境搭建windows版详细教程
Python下载安装教程 一、Python下载 二、Python安装 三、检查Python是否安装成功 PyCharm下载安装教程 一、PyCharm下载 二、PyCharm安装 三、创建项目及文件 PostgreSQL下载安装教程 一、PostgreSQL下载 二、PostgreSQL安装 三、创建数据库用户 Odoo下载安装教程 Python下载安装教程 一、Python下载 进入Python...
2024年6月14日
1 1912
余润
mac安装odoo17
odoo需要安装的依赖为Postgresql@16和Python3.10,为了方便安装和管理,本文将用Homebrew安装管理。 前置条件 Mac安装HomeBrew: /bin/zsh -c "$(curl -fsSL https://gitee.com/cunkai/HomebrewCN/raw/master/Homebrew.sh )" 在终端输入以上脚本命令可以快捷安装HomeBrew。 ...
2024年6月11日
0 693
张卓伟
控制表单默认按钮的显示
t ree视图: 创建按钮:create="0" 导入按钮:import="0" 导出按钮:export="0" 删除按钮:delete="0" form视图: 修改按钮:edit="0" 创建按钮:create="0" 复制按钮:duplicate="0" 删除按钮:delete="0"...
2024年6月2日
0 591
王柏茗
权限细分
odoo原生权限编写方式: 根据用户组分配权限 id,name,model_id:id,group_id:id,perm_read,perm_write,perm_create,perm_unlink access_sale_order,sale.order,model_sale_order,sales_team.group_sale_salesman,1,1,1,0 access_sale_or...
2024年5月20日
0 629
  • 3
  • 4
  • 5
  • 6
  • 7
版权 © 广东同欣智能科技
粤ICP备16074204号-4